Our global team is looking for a detail-oriented Transportation Designer / BIM Specialist to perform engineering-related tasks including computer aided design, roadway modeling, technical calculations and project delivery on highway and roadway projects, working closely with project engineers.
If you're motivated by owning your future, owning your company and owning who you are, HDR is the perfect place to work in a collaborative, innovative digital delivery environment. You will work on highway and roadway projects for major transportation clients including State DOTs, regional transportation planning authorities and local agency and municipal clients. Your projects will range from small intersections and corridor improvement projects to large interchanges and multimodal improvements that are either traditional Design-Bid-Build or Alternative Delivery.
Primary Responsibilities
As an employee-owner in this Transportation Designer / BIM Specialist role, we'll count on you to:
Utilize automated design software and engineering knowledge to prepare preliminary and final plans in coordination with project engineers
Perform quantity estimates and design calculations
Develop highway and roadway projects in a 3D digital delivery environment, working in close coordination with project Engineers and Designers
Participate in the collection and analysis of data required for roadway/highway engineering design
Provide strong analytical and problem-solving skills, including ability to work with minimal supervision to complete engineering calculations and tabulations
Be open to opportunities to work with a variety of clients, projects and digital delivery staff through HDR's collaborative worksharing efforts across North America
*LI-MR1
Required Qualifications
Associate or technical school degree in Civil Engineering Technology, or combination of education and relevant experience Good working knowledge of CAD, design development, construction documents and engineering principles (Minimum 4 years experience)
Minimum 2 years of demonstrated hands-on experience using Bentley (Microstation, Open Roads) or Autodesk (Autocad, Civil3D) design software for model based digital delivery
Oral and written communication skills
Microsoft Office skills
An attitude and commitment to being an active participant of our employee-owned culture
Preferred Qualifications
Construction inspection field experience
Advanced CAD training and experience
